偷插電的資訊科學- 06. 排序演算法 - Google Sites
文章推薦指數: 80 %
排序演算法. 電腦時常被使用來把資料依序排列。
舉例來說,把名字依字母順序排列、依日期排序電子郵件或行程,或是依數量多寡排列物品等等。
排序除了可使得 ...
電腦時常被使用來把資料依序排列。
舉例來說,把名字依字母順序排列、依日期排序電子郵件或行程,或是依數量多寡排列物品等等。
排序除了可使得我們在找東西時更快速之外,還有許多顯著的好處。
例如把全班的成績依高低排序,最低分與最高分就很明顯了。
但若使用錯誤的方法,即使有設備很好、很快速的電腦,將大量的資料正確排序
延伸文章資訊
- 1[演算法] 排序演算法(Sort Algorithm)
外部排序(External Sort). 資料量大,無法放到記憶體中排序,需透過其它儲存裝置輔助; 外部排序通常會分次載入部份的資料到記憶體,用內部排序演算法排序後再 ...
- 2偷插電的資訊科學- 06. 排序演算法 - Google Sites
排序演算法. 電腦時常被使用來把資料依序排列。舉例來說,把名字依字母順序排列、依日期排序電子郵件或行程,或是依數量多寡排列物品等等。排序除了可使得 ...
- 3初學者學演算法|排序法入門:選擇排序與插入排序法 - Medium
最基礎的排序法之一:選擇排序法(Selection Sort) 是O(n²) 複雜度的代表。 基本來說,選擇排序只需要重複執行兩個步驟,分別是:. 找最小值. 從「 ...
- 4六分鐘看完15 種排序演算法,其中幾種好療癒 - Noob's Space
插入排序法(Insertion Sort):一樣將資料分為已排序和未排序兩個部分,依序將未排序的第一筆插入已排序中的適當位置。 快速排序法(Quick Sort – ...
- 5基本演算法介紹--排序
這些演算法簡單的可能像是把一堆數字排序,複雜的可能如大家每天用的Facebook 所用不斷更新的News feed 演算法。 排序演算法(Sorting algorithms). 排序法, ...